Types of recovery

The following table gives an overview of the options you can select for recovery. The options are available from either the Enterprise Vault Restore Wizard or the vxsnap restore command.

Table: Recovery options

Selected option

Database state after recovery

Description

Recovery without logs

online

Restore to the time of the snapshot set.

Database and transaction log volumes are restored from the specified snapshot set database and log volumes. No additional transaction logs are applied.

No Recovery

loading

Restore the snapshot set and then manually apply logs in SQL.

Restores the database and transaction log volumes from the specified snapshot set and leaves the database in a loading state. To bring the database back to an operational state, you must manually apply your backup transaction logs within SQL Server to the desired point in time.

Before using this option, you must back up your transaction logs within SQL Server. This log operation requires that at least one Full backup was created earlier.
